Новости никлаус вирт паскаль

(9) Delphi это уже не Вирт, и pascal там сильно доработан, изначально ООП в Паскале Вирта не было, и Delphi жив примерно по той же причине, что и Кобол! 1 января 2024 года в возрасте 89 лет скончался швейцарский ученый Никлаус Вирт, создатель и ведущий проектировщик языков программирования Pascal, Modula-2, сообщает В возрасте 89 лет умер выдающийся швейцарский ученый Никлаус Вирт, автор множества инновационных идей и создатель языка программирования Pascal, который популярен в школьных программах. Если с ней внимательно ознакомиться, то можно решить, что Никлаус Вирт сделал из нее правильные выводы и в языке Modula-2 (1980) под воздействием статьи устранил многие изъяны канонического Паскаля.

Никлаус Вирт: человек, который создал Pascal и не только его

Вирту это почетное звание. Никлаус Вирт известен в первую очередь тем, что в 1970 году он разработал язык программирования Pascal, за что в 1984 году был удостоен премии им. Тьюринга, которая является аналогом Нобелевской премии и высшей почестью в информатике. Никлаус Вирт был одним из первых, кто ввел в практику принцип пошагового уточнения как ключевого для систематического создания программ.

Пионер информатики и популяризатор парадигмы структурного программирования.

Но большинству причастных он известен как создатель языка Pascal. Вирт родился 15 февраля 1934 года в швейцарском городке Винтертуре в семье школьного учителя. С ранних лет он увлекался авиамоделированием и ракетостроением и даже пытался изготавливать в подвале школы ракетное топливо. В 1954 году поступил на факультет электроники Швейцарского федерального технологического института ETH в Цюрихе, где за четыре года получил степень бакалавра по электротехнике.

Он также написал несколько влиятельных книг по информатике. Вирт был лауреатом многочисленных премий, в том числе премии Тьюринга — высшей награды в области компьютерных наук. Он также был членом Национальной инженерной академии и Американской академии искусств и наук.

Он жил неподалеку от школы, где преподавал его отец.

В их доме была хорошая библиотека, где Вирт находил немало интересных книг про железные дороги, турбины и телеграф. Небольшой городок Винтертур имеет многовековую историю и славится своими машиностроением: там выпускаются локомотивы и дизельные двигатели. С детских лет Вирт увлекался техникой, особенно авиамоделированием. Он буквально грезил небом. Но для запуска ракет нужно было получать топливо, и потому он занялся химией.

Юный Вирт оборудовал в подвале школы "секретную" лабораторию. Увлечение электроникой и системами программного управления началось с разработки устройств дистанционного управления для моделей. В 1954 году поступил на факультет электроники Швейцарского федерального технологического института ETH в Цюрихе, где за четыре года получил степень бакалавра по электротехнике. Продолжил обучение в университете Лаваля Квебек, Канада , в 1960 году получил степень магистра. Затем был приглашён в Калифорнийский университет в Беркли США , где в 1963 году, под руководством профессора Хаски, защитил диссертацию, темой которой стал язык программирования Эйлер — расширение Алгола средствами языка Лисп.

Диссертация Вирта была замечена сообществом разработчиков языков программирования, и в том же 1963 году он был приглашён в Комитет по стандартизации Алгола IFIP Международной федерации информатики , который разрабатывал новый стандарт языка Алгол, впоследствии ставший Алголом-68.

Умер создатель языка программирования Паскаль

В некрологе, опубликованном на сайте Высшей технической школы Цюриха, где Вирт проработал более 30 лет, сообщается, что он умер еще 1 января, в кругу семьи, не дожив менее двух месяцев до своего 90-летия. Его достижения в этой сфере и по сей день оказывают решающее влияние на информатику и новые поколения программистов", - отмечается в сообщении. За разработку Pascal Никлаус Вирт в 1984 году был удостоен премии Тьюринга - высшей профессиональной награды в области информатики.

Следующей его разработкой был Modula — язык, сочетавший модульность программ и параллельное программирование. Но Modula так и не стал популярным. В 1977 году учёный решил создать целую компьютерную систему с персональной рабочей станцией, микрокодом, компилятором, операционной системой и сервисными программами, удобную для пользователей и разработчиков.

Проект Никлаус назвал Lilith. По меркам того времени это была новаторская идея — ведь тогда операторы производили вычисления на огромных мейнфреймах с доступом на терминалах, где на одной машине одновременно решались задачи двух-трёх пользователей, остальные дожидались своей очереди. Там он увидел персональную рабочую станцию с монитором, мышью и отдельным диском. Здесь пользователи не делили между собой ресурсы одной машины — у каждого имелся личный компьютер. На Никлауса это произвело большое впечатление, и он решил реализовать нечто подобное у себя дома, в Цюрихе.

В 1979 году специалисты-электронщики из ETH создали для проекта Lilith персональный компьютер с четырьмя наборами Am2901, работавший с 16-разрядными словами. Персональная станция Lilith Фото: Wikimedia Commons А Никлаус со своей командой разрабатывал универсальный язык для системного и прикладного программирования, написал для него компилятор, операционную систему для Lilith, утилиты и первые приложения. Так появился Modula-2. Для Lilith была разработана ОC Medos с программной поддержкой дисплея и текстовый редактор с раскрывающимся меню. В 1980 году студенты ETH собрали первые 20 компьютеров всего их было 60.

В 1982 году компьютеры Lilith подключили к серверу и сети на базе Ethernet. А когда появились лазерные принтеры Canon LBP-10, Lilith стали первыми компьютерами в Европе, полностью использовавшими их возможности: шрифты, графику, отсканированные изображения и электронные схемы. Позже Вирт говорил, что если бы компьютерная индустрия Швейцарии сумела реализовать весь потенциал Lilith, то она смогла бы занять гораздо более видное место в истории. В 1984 за Lilith и Modula-2 Никлаус Вирт был награждён премией Алана Тьюринга — аналогом Нобелевской премии в области компьютерных наук.

Во второй половине восьмидесятых, в очередной раз вернувшись из США в Цюрих, он начал работать над проектом Oberon — очередным языком программирования и одноимённой операционной системой. Целью проекта было стремление опровергнуть тезис, ставший известным как «закон Вирта»: «Несмотря на большие скачки вперёд, аппаратное обеспечение ускоряется медленнее, чем замедляется программное».

В 1999 году Вирт вышел на пенсию, а в 2000 году появилась последняя версия ОС Oberon 2. В 2013 году, незадолго до своего 80-летия, он опубликовал обновлённую версию проекта Oberon. Вирту удалось достичь своей цели: архивы ОС Oberon образца 2013 года содержали 4623 строки кода и 262 Кбайт текста.

Настоящие программисты пишут программы работы со списками, обработки строк, учета ресурсов если они вообще это делают и искусственного интелекта на Фортране. Если вы не можете выполнить эти работы на Фортране, выполните их на ассемблере.

Если же их нельзя выполнить на ассемблере, их не стоит делать вообще. В последние несколько лет академиков от вычислительной техники вовлекли на стезю структурного программирования. Они утверждают, что программы становятся более понятными, если используются специальные языковые методы и конструкции. Они, конечно, не могут договориться между собой, какие точно конструкции следует использовать, а примеры, иллюстрирующие их точку зрения, всегда помещаются на одной страничке неизвестных журналов. Когда я окончил школу, я считал себя самым лучшим программистом в мире.

Я мог написать непобедимую программу игры в крестики-нолики в трехмерном пространстве на пяти различных языках программирования, а также написать программу, состоящую из 1000 строк, которая бы работала. Затем я попал в реальный мир. Моей первой задачей было прочитать и понять фортрановскую программу емкостью 200000 строк, а затем увеличить скорость ее работы в 2 раза. Любой настоящий программист скажет вам, что все структурированное программирование мира не поможет вам решить проблемы вроде этой — решение этой задачи требует настоящего таланта. Несколько наблюдений о настоящих программистах и структурном программировании: настоящие программисты не боятся использовать GOTO; настоящие программисты могут без смущения написать цикл DO на пяти страницах; настоящие программисты любят арифметические операторы IF, так как их использование делает программу более интересной; настоящие программисты используют самомодифицирующий код, особенно в тех случаях, когда это экономит 20 наносекунд в середине очень короткого цикла; настоящие программисты не нуждаются в комментариях: текст программы все объясняет; поскольку в Фортране отсутствуют структурные операторы IF, REPEAT … UNTIL или CASE, настоящим программистам не нужно беспокоиться, что они их не используют; кроме того эти операторы можно при необходимости симулировать с помощью присваиваемых GOTO.

В последнее время в прессе муссируются структуры данных. Абстрактные типы данных, структуры, указатели, списки и строки стали популярны в определенных кругах. Как все настоящие программисты знают, единственной полезной структурой данных является массив. Строки, списки, структуры и наборы — это все разновидности массивов и их можно рассматривать как массивы без усложнения вашего языка программирования. Хуже всего с этими хитрыми типами данных то, что вы должны их описывать, а настоящие языки программирования, как мы все знаем, обладают возможностью неявного задания типа, основанного на первой букве 6-символьного имени переменной.

В какой операционной системе работает настоящий программист? Боже сохрани! Помимо всего прочего, это в основном игрушка, а не операционная система. По-настоящему знаменитый программист может найти ошибки в распечатке 6-мегабайтной области памяти, не используя калькулятор шестнадцатиричной системы счисления. В ней можно уничтожить работы стоимостью несколько человеко-дней с помощью одного неправильно помещенного пробела, так-что штат программистов всегда должен быть начеку.

Наилучший способ общения с системой — через перфоратор. Какие инструменты использует настоящий программист в своей работе? Теоретически, настоящий программист может запускать свои программы, набирая их на передней панели ЭВМ. В добрые старые времена, когда ЭВМ имели передние панели, этот метод использовался время от времени. Типичный настоящий программист знал наизусть начальный загрузчик в шестнадцатиричной системе и восстанавливал его с пульта, когда он разрушался его программой.

Более того, память была памятью — ее содержимое не пропадало при выключении питания. В настоящее время память либо забывает факты, когда вы этого не хотите, либо помнит о вещах, которые давно следовало бы забыть. Конечно, Cray — настоящий программист. Одним из моих любимых настоящих программистов был Джим — системный программист фирмы Texas Instruments. Однажды ему по междугородному телефону позвонил пользователь, чья система разрушилась в процессе очень важной работы.

Джим исправил систему по телефону, заставляя пользователя набирать на передней панели ЭВМ команды обращения к диску, исправлять системные таблицы в шестнадцатиричной системе и считывать ему по телефону содержимое регистров. Мораль этой истории: хотя настоящий программист обычно включает в набор своих инструментов перфоратор и АЦПУ, он может в экстренных ситуациях обойтись передней панелью ЭВМ и телефоном. В некоторых фирмах редактирование текстов программ больше не представляет собой очередь из 10 инженеров, ожидающих освобождения перфоратора 029. Более того, здание где я работал, не содержит вообще ни одного перфоратора. Настоящий программист в таких условиях должен выполнять работу с помощью текстового редактора.

Большинство систем предлагают на выбор несколько текстовых редакторов, но настоящий программист должен быть очень осторожен в выборе, отражающим его индивидуальность.

Легенда программирования стала доктором ИТМО

Никлаус Вирт был одним из первых, кто ввел в практику принцип пошагового уточнения как ключевого для систематического создания программ. Швейцарский ученый Никлаус Вирт скончался в возрасте 89 лет. швейцарский ученый, известный как создатель языка программирования Паскаль, ушел из жизни 1 января 2024 года. За свою научную деятельность Никлаус Вирт был удостоен многих наград и премий, включая премию Тьюринга (1984) и медаль Джона фон Неймана (1996). — С большим сожалением мы отмечаем кончину пионера языков программирования и лауреата премии Тьюринга Никлауса Вирта, скончавшегося 1 января 2024 года, — говорится в сообщении. До 1967 года Никлаус Вирт трудился в Стэнфорде и разрабатывал язык PL/360 для IBM System/360.

Умер создатель языка программирования паскаль Вирт

Скончался создатель языка Pascal Никлаус Вирт 1 января не стало Никлауса Вирта, одного из ведущих теоретиков программирования, который не дожил всего месяц до своего 90-летия.
Памяти Никлауса Вирта. Настоящие программисты не используют Паскаль • Национальный контроль Никлаус Вирт был создателем и ведущим проектировщиком языков программирования Pascal, Modula 2, Oberon, Euler, Algol-W и LoLa.
Умер швейцарский ученый Никлаус Вирт — создатель Pascal и разработчик Modula, Algol, Oberon Самое известное творение Никлауса Вирта — язык программирования Pascal, разработанный им в 1970 году.

Никлаус Вирт - патриарх надежного программирования

В 1970 году создал язык программирования Паскаль. В 1970-х годах разработал, вместе с Хоаром и Дейкстрой технологию структурного программирования. Вышедшая в 1971 году статья Вирта «Разработка программы методом пошагового уточнения» описала и обосновала ставшую впоследствии классической методологию разработки программного обеспечения «сверху вниз». Для переноса Паскаль-системы на различные вычислительные платформы в 1973 году с участием Вирта был разработан прототип виртуальной машины, исполняющей на любой платформе промежуточный «пи-код», в который предполагалось компилировать все программы. В 1975 году разработал язык Модула , в котором реализовал идеи разработки модульных программ с хорошо определёнными межмодульными интерфейсами и параллельного программирования. Кроме того, в Модуле был изменён синтаксис языка — Вирт избавился от унаследованной ещё от Алгола-60 необходимости применять составные операторы в конструкциях ветвления и циклах. Модула не была широко известна и имела всего одну экспериментальную реализацию, но её доработанная версия — Модула-2 , разработка которой началась в 1977 и закончилась в 1980 году, предназначенная для реализации системного ПО разрабатываемой в ETH системы Лилит англ. Lilith — 16-разрядного персонального компьютера, стала известна и довольно популярна, хотя и не превзошла по популярности Паскаль, особенно его коммерческие реализации. Система Lilith обогнала тенденции компьютерной индустрии на несколько лет, позднее Вирт с сожалением говорил, что, не реализовав потенциал этой системы, швейцарская компьютерная индустрия упустила свой исторический шанс. Во второй половине 1970-х участвовал в конкурсе министерства обороны США на разработку нового языка для программирования встроенных систем , в результате которого был создан язык Ада.

Шумилова привезла косметику для женщин, книжки и шоколад для детей. Мы поговорили, выяснили, что их беспокоит, чем можно помочь. Договорились, что будем на связи. Обязательно поможем решить бытовые вопросы, которые их волнуют», — сказала директор фонда. А участники Молодёжного совета при уполномоченном собрали для жителей Белгородской области гуманитарную помощь. Мы привезли 22 коробки новой женской и детской одежды на весну и лето.

Отдельные публикации могут содержать информацию, не предназначенную для пользователей до 16 лет. На информационном ресурсе применяются.

Она занималась стандартизацией языка программирования Algol. На тот момент он активно использовался для описания алгоритмов в научной литературе. Вирту не нравилось, что в коде программы были заложены функции, которыми никто не пользуется. Поэтому он вместе с исследователем из Оксфордского университета Чарльзом Хоаром предложил свою версию — Algol W. Спустя время более сложная версия оказалась невостребованной из-за большого количества функций и ненадежности. С 1968 по 1999 год Вирт оказался в Швейцарском федеральном технологическом институте. Там он создал и возглавил факультет компьютерных наук. Создание Pascal и компьютера В 1971 году Вирт презентовал миру язык программирования Pascal. Он являлся доработкой ранее отвергнутой Algol W. Изначально Pascal задумывался для обучения студентов. Однако спустя 20 лет он стал самым востребованным среди алгоритмических языков мира.

Онлайн-курсы

  • Умер создатель языка программирования Pascal Никлаус Вирт — Жизнь на DTF
  • Умер создатель языка Pascal Никлаус Вирт ᐈ новость от 13:30, 08 января 2024 на
  • Онлайн-курсы
  • Создатель лучших языков программирования Никлаус Вирт и его детища

Создатель языка программирования Pascal Никлаус Вирт умер в 89 лет

За несколько дней до своего 90-летнего юбилея умер создатель языка программирования Pascal Никлаус Вирт. За несколько дней до своего 90-летнего юбилея умер создатель языка программирования Pascal Никлаус Вирт. швейцарский ученый, известный как создатель языка программирования Паскаль, ушел из жизни 1 января 2024 года. Никлаус Вирт был выдающимся швейцарским ученым, чей вклад в информатику и программирование остается значимым и по сей день.

Что известно

  • Создатель языка Pascal ушел из жизни
  • Умер Никлаус Вирт, создатель языка Pascal -
  • СМИ в соцсетях
  • Умер Никлаус Вирт
  • Последние новости

Швейцарский ученый Никлаус Вирт скончался в возрасте 89 лет.

За несколько дней до своего 90-летнего юбилея умер создатель языка программирования Pascal Никлаус Вирт. 1 января не стало Никлауса Вирта, одного из ведущих теоретиков программирования, который не дожил всего месяц до своего 90-летия. Начав свой путь в 1934 году в Винтертуре, Никлаус Вирт, швейцарский ученый, оставил неизгладимый след в мире информатики и программирования.

Создатель языка Pascal ушел из жизни

1 января скончался Никлаус Вирт, не дожив до своего 90-летия менее двух месяцев. Швейцарскому ученому было 89 лет Умер создатель популярного языка программирования Pascal Никлаус Вирт. Никлаус Вирт известен, прежде всего, как создатель языка Паскаль. После создания Pascal, Вирт не остановился на достигнутом и продолжил свою работу, в результате чего появился еще более простой и лаконичный язык программирования Oberon.

Создатель лучших языков программирования Никлаус Вирт и его детища

Швейцарский профессор Никлаус Вирте – талантливый ученый, который за свою жизнь разработал несколько языков программирования, написал множество справочников и учебных пособий по информатике и внес огромный вклад в развитие вычислительных наук. специалист в области информатики, один из известнейших теоретиков в области разработки языков программирования. 1 января 2024 года в возрасте 89 лет скончался швейцарский ученый Никлаус Вирт, создатель и ведущий проектировщик языков программирования Pascal, Modula-2, сообщает Швейцарский профессор Никлаус Вирте – талантливый ученый, который за свою жизнь разработал несколько языков программирования, написал множество справочников и учебных пособий по информатике и внес огромный вклад в развитие вычислительных наук. 1 января 2024 года ушёл из жизни швейцарский ученый Никлаус Вирт (Niklaus Wirth) — специалист в области информатики, один из известнейших теоретиков в области разработки языков программирования, профессор компьютерных наук Швейцарской высшей технической.

Похожие новости:

Оцените статью
Добавить комментарий